Let be a finite-dimensional algebra with finite global dimension. Write for its perfect derived category and for its global dimension.
Vanishing upper Serre dimension conjecture. The upper Serre dimension satisfies
if and only if
This is posed after examples of finite-dimensional algebras with zero lower Serre dimension; the equivalence for all finite-dimensional algebras of finite global dimension is left open.
